Prosecutor General launches probe over prosecutors’ luxury property in Bukovel

The Prosecutor General has ordered an official investigation into the purchase of luxury real estate in Bukovel by relatives of regional prosecutors. Among them are the head of the Volyn Regional Prosecutor's Office, Oleksandr Synyuk, prosecutor of the Vinnytsia Regional Prosecutor's Office, Oleksandr Mykhaylyn, and head of the Left Bank District Prosecutor's Office of the Dnipro, Oleksandr Chechytko. The Bihus.Info website drew attention to the prosecutors' wealth.

In particular, Oleksandr Synyuk's declaration does not include his own property, but in 2022 his wife bought apartments in the Bukovel Hvoya hotel with a declared value of UAH 183,000, despite the fact that a similar room on the secondary market costs at least $162,000.

The prosecutor's mother-in-law, Halyna Litushko, who does not have an official business, bought an apartment in Glacier worth $200,000.

Also, the father of the prosecutor of the Vinnytsia Regional Prosecutor's Office, Oleg Mykhailyna, who has been heading the department for ensuring activities in the field of preventing and combating corruption for the 9th year, invested in his own square meters in Glacier in 2023. 30 m² for the 71-year-old Mykhailyna Sr. as of the date of signing the contract should have cost at least $130,000.

The father-in-law of the head of the Left-Bank District Prosecutor's Office of the Dnipro, Oleksandr Chechitko, also has his own apartments in Glacier. He purchased 37 m² in the fall of 2025. At market prices at that time, they would have cost $180,000. In his response to journalists, Chechitko noted that he does not use the apartments, and his father-in-law and mother-in-law have their own businesses and can afford such expensive purchases.

In order to establish all the circumstances and provide a proper assessment of the possible non-compliance with the requirements, prohibitions or restrictions provided for by the Law of Ukraine “On Prevention of Corruption”, an internal investigation has been initiated against prosecutors Chechitka O. A., Mykhailyna O. M., and Synyuk O. V. Based on the results of the internal investigation, a decision will be made in accordance with the law

– reported in the PGO.

The 10-story Glacier Premium Apartments hotel with 810 apartments in Bukovel with a rooftop SPA, gym and luxury boutiques was built by the Glacier Hill company, created at the beginning of the full-scale invasion. Its co-owner with over 33% is Oksana Chebotar - the daughter of Serhiy Chebotar, former Deputy Minister of Internal Affairs Arsen Avakov. Another co-owner of the hotel is Vasyl Kavlak, a Frankivsk developer and a permanent partner of the Bukovel resort. At the time of sale, a square meter cost from $4,000. Now all the apartments from the developer are sold out, so they can only be purchased on the secondary market.
